(Q27094156)

(Redirected from Q74514657)
English

nicotinamide mononucleotide

chemical compound, nucleotide in which the nitrogenous base, nicotinamide, is in beta-N-glycosidic linkage with the C-1 position of D-ribose

  • NMN

Statements

Identifiers

 
edit
    edit
      edit
        edit
          edit
            edit
              edit
                edit
                  edit